Frequently Asked Questions
Common questions about dermatology services in Las Vegas, Nevada
How can I find a dermatologist in Las Vegas who specializes in treating skin damage from sun exposure?
Many dermatology clinics in Las Vegas, such as those in the Summerlin and Henderson areas, specialize in sun damage due to our high UV index. You can search for providers through local health networks like Southwest Medical or University Medical Center, and look for board-certified dermatologists with expertise in photodamage, skin cancer screenings, and cosmetic procedures like laser treatments for sun spots.
What are the most common dermatology services offered in Las Vegas to address the dry desert climate's effects on skin?
Dermatologists in Las Vegas frequently offer services tailored to combat dryness, including medical-grade moisturizer prescriptions, hydrating facials, and treatments for eczema exacerbated by the arid environment. Many clinics also provide procedures like Botox and fillers to address premature aging from sun and wind exposure, which are common concerns for residents here.
Do dermatology clinics in Las Vegas typically accept insurance, and what are common payment options for cosmetic procedures?
Most dermatology practices in Las Vegas accept major insurance plans like HPN, Sierra Health, and Medicare for medical services such as skin cancer screenings and treatment of rashes. For cosmetic procedures not covered by insurance, such as laser hair removal or chemical peels, clinics often offer payment plans, financing through CareCredit, or package discounts to make services more affordable.
How long is the typical wait time for a new patient appointment with a dermatologist in Las Vegas, and are there options for urgent skin issues?
Wait times for a new patient consultation in Las Vegas can range from 2 to 8 weeks, depending on the clinic and season. For urgent concerns like severe rashes, infections, or possible skin cancer, some practices offer same-day or next-day appointments, and you can also visit urgent care centers with dermatology services or the emergency room for critical issues.
Are there dermatologists in Las Vegas who offer virtual consultations for follow-up visits or minor skin concerns?
Yes, many Las Vegas dermatology practices now offer telehealth appointments for follow-up care, prescription refills, or evaluating minor issues like acne or rashes. This is especially convenient for residents in outlying areas or those with busy schedules, allowing you to consult with your provider from home while maintaining continuity of care.
